No I mean cookies as a message, or segment of data, containing information about a user, sent by a Web server to a browser and sent back to the server each time the browser requests a Web page. Or in simple words cookies are things that stay with your computer that saves information such as log-ins and saves bits of web pages for easy access later on.

So a simple solution to delete both at the click of a button is CCleaner otherwise known as Crap Cleaner.
CCleaner is very useful and I use it on a regular basis. This cleaner also deletes other stuff that lags your PC in general. For example it empty's the Recycle Bin, History and other stuff.
